The path of the righteous man is beset on all sides by the iniquities of the selfish and the tyranny of evil men. Luckily, there are Samuel L. Jackson movies to carry us through such dark times. This week El'Ahrai and John look back through Sam L.'s career, picking from the many highlights. Plus! Reviews of "17 Again" and "Black Hollywood: Blaxploitation and Advancing Independent Black Cinema"! Yes, I'm a Mormon. That's why I just smoked a pack of Newport and drank three vodka tonics.
